I agree that a lot of high quality stuff was already offered for those platforms but there are still much higher quality games that they can offer.

I think another piece of the puzzle is that... well, there's probably not much of an active audience on those platforms anymore that would really take that much offense to not getting something on the same caliber of MGS5 or Amnesia Collection. PS+ subs are overwhelmingly being sold to PS4 owners, so them getting the lion's share right now is sensible and, quite frankly, the correct way of going about this.

That being said, this is an area that MS does a lot better with, though they do have more of a significant financial incentive to do so since the 360 offerings are BC on XB1.
 
Sounds like the game suffers from heavy duty open-world bloat though. That's practically my gaming kryptonite right now, and I'm feeling it more than ever playing Nier: Automata.

I would be wary. In eventful moments, Metal Gear Solid 5 has amazing moment-to-moment gameplay. It controls in an incredibly slick manner and if you turn off the assistant mechanics can be quite suspenseful.

Personally though, everything else is actively irritating. The side missions are incredibly lazy in their design with a few basic mission types dragged far beyond the point of making them interesting. The main missions are similarly repetitive with very few memorable ones. The open world is incredibly bland and uninteresting, and it makes travelling from place-to-place (something you'll be doing for 70% of the game time as sometimes you have to travel silly distances even in main missions) not just boring but annoying because it's preventing you from getting to the one part of the game that's actually strong. The main areas don't really benefit from the open world because quite often there's only 'main' way you can approach them (e.g. you are funnelled in one to three routes through an area which could be done in a traditionally structured Metal Gear Solid anyway) and the less significant or distinct areas don't feel very unique or interesting to compensate. The strongest places in the game are those that are the most linear and focused in their design. There's a lot to technically do in the game, but I personally found not much of it to actually be fun.

I didn't enjoy Metal Gear Solid 4 while I enjoyed Peace Walker, but went in hesitant and with low expectations (not expecting a Metal Gear Solid game but expecting more like a fun sandbox to play in), yet still came away from it less than pleased. If you don't like open-world bloat, I think you'll have major difficulty enjoying the game.
